Download people still deny these miracles shaykh hamza yusuf

Duration: (10:9)



people still deny these miracles shaykh hamza yusuf people still deny these miracles shaykh hamza yusuf people still deny these miracles shaykh hamza yusuf

Description
Download this and online watch people still deny these miracles shaykh hamza yusuf
Related videos

Mxtube.net